Innovation is the Name of the Game: Even in Russia
Evgenii Klotchichin, Nezavisimaya Gazeta (in Russian) | June 9, 2010
It is no coincidence that the US targets 13% of its stimulus package at innovation. ++ Such tactics help the West, especially the US and Europe, “to fortify their domination of the world.” ++ Russia spends only 2% of its GDP on education and science. ++ The R&D activities of the private sector are key. Private enterprise is better suited to promoting innovation than tedious bureaucracies are. ++ If the present brain-drain continues, it “will put an end to any plans for modernization in Russia.”
